MYRA MELFORD „ SNOWY EGRET“
SNOWY EGRET
This quintet, featuring Ron Miles (trumpet), Liberty Ellman
(guitar), Stomu Takeishi (acoustic bass guitar) and Ted Poor (drums), performs all original compositions, primarily her collection of pieces inspired by Uruguayan writer Eduardo Galeano’s Memory of Fire Trilogy, which explores the history of the Americas.

Snowy Egret is the evolution of one of Ms. Melford's earlier projects, Happy Whistlings, which she created in 2008 to perform a book of original music inspired by Uruguayan writer Eduardo Galeano's Memory of Fire Trilogy. In this latest incarnation, with all new personnel, the original pieces are further developed, rearranged and augmented with more recent compositions.
